Phillies outfielder Peter Bourjos tallied three hits on Tuesday while hitting in the #9 spot in the lineup, but it did not help Philadelphia to victory as they lost a slugfest to the Twins, by a score of 14-10. Phillies outfielder Peter Bourjos tallied his second straight two-hit game on Tuesday, though it did not help Philadelphia as they dropped an 11-3 decision at the hands of the Blue Jays. Phillies right fielder Peter Bourjos is starting to heat up at the plate despite a slow start to the season. This article references A, C, OF, Peter Bourjos, SP, SS, Stephen Piscotty, TE and more! The initial scans performed on Stephen Piscotty have come back negative after the St. Louis Cardinals outfielder collided with Peter Bourjos on Monday against the Pittsburgh Pirates.
Piscotty is lucky to not suffer a serious injury to his head after the collision. The 24-year-old rookie was attempting to make a catch on a hit to deep left-center. At the same time, Bourjos was attempting to come in from center to make the catch.
